Parthian Kingdom, Mithradates II, Silver Drachm, 4.84g, 18.69x19.25mm, (ca. 123-88 BC), Diademed and draped bust of Mithradates II left, neck torque ends in sea-horse, Rev: Archer seated right, holding bow, arm ends in pellet below seat. Sellwood 27.1, Shore 85 p. About Extremely Fine. Rare.

Kings of Macedon, Alexander the Great, 5.38g, 17.35x17.28mm, (336-323 B.C) Bronze, posthumous, 323-310 B. C. W. Asia Minor, Head of Herakles in lionskin and without beard to right. Rv. B A signifying ALEXANDROU BASILEOS, Bow and quiver, underneath torch. SNG Munchen 919. Very Fine+. Rare,

Parthia, Pacorus I, (AD 78-120), Silver Drachma, Mint of EKBATANA, 3.66g, 18.07x18.66mm, Obv: Bust to left of Pacorus with long pointed beard, wearing double banded diadem with double loop and three pendent ends, torque and earring, Rev: stylised legend, archer enthroned right, monogram below bow. Ref:Sellwood 78.2 ( Vologases III ). Extremely fine, reverse slight die shift. Very Fine. Rare.
